Ingredients:
– 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cubed
– 1 tablespoon olive oil
– 1 medium onion, diced
– 3 cloves garlic, minced
– 2 cans (15.5 ounces each) Bush Beans Great Northern Beans, undrained
– 1 can (4 ounces) diced green chilies
– 2 cups chicken broth
– 1 teaspoon ground cumin
– 1 teaspoon dried oregano
– 1/2 teaspoon chili powder
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Optional toppings: shredded Monterey Jack cheese, sour cream, chopped green onions, chopped cilantro

Instructions:
1.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the chicken cubes and cook until browned on all sides. Remove chicken from the pot and set aside.
2. In the same pot, add diced onion and minced garlic. Sauté until onion becomes translucent and garlic becomes fragrant.
3. Add Bush Beans Great Northern Beans (undrained), diced green chilies, chicken broth, ground cumin, dried oregano, chili powder, salt, and pepper to the pot. Stir well to combine.
4.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ce heat and let it simmer for about 20 minutes, or until the flavors meld together and the chili thickens slightly.
5. Return the cooked chicken to the pot and simmer for an additional 10 minutes, or until the chicken is fully cooked and tender.
6. Taste and adjust seasonings if needed. If you prefer a spicier chili, you can add more chili powder or a dash of hot sauce.
7. Serve the white chicken chili hot, garnished with shredded Monterey Jack cheese, a dollop of sour cream, chopped green onions, and chopped cilantro.

Q1. Can I use a different type of bean?
A1. While this recipe specifically calls for Bush Beans Great Northern Beans, you can certainly use other types of white beans such as navy beans or cannellini beans.

Q2. Can I use leftover cooked chicken instead of raw chicken?
A2. Absolutely! If you have leftover cooked chicken, simply skip the browning step and add the cooked chicken to the pot along with the beans and other ingredients.

Q3. Can I make this chili vegetarian?
A3. Yes, you can easily make this chili vegetarian by omitting the chicken and using vegetable broth instead of chicken broth. Add extra vegetables like bell peppers or corn for added flavor and texture.

Q4. How can I make this chili spicier?
A4. If you prefer a spicier chili, you can add more chili powder or a dash of hot sauce to amp up the heat.

Q5. Can I freeze the leftovers?
A5. Yes, this white chicken chili freezes well. Allow it to cool completely, then transfer to airtight containers or freezer bags and freeze for up to three months.

Q6. Can I make this chili in a slow cooker?
A6. Absolutely! To make this chili in a slow cooker, simply follow steps 1 and 2 in a skillet on the stovetop, then transfer everything to a slow cooker along with the remaining ingredients. Cook on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ours.

Q7. Can I add additional vegetables to this chili?
A7. Certainly! Feel free to add vegetables like bell peppers, corn, or even diced tomatoes to add more flavor and nutritional value to the chili.
